Beg, steal or borrow a Gmail account. Currently by invitation only, but probably due to launch soon - you get 1Gb storage and a great interface (it shows emails with snippets of content, like in a Google search). I've imported all my hotmail to it and it hasn't made a dent in the storage space. Ignore doom-mongers who claim it's an invasion of privacy (Google automatically targets adverts based on your email content)!
